How to Pay GST Online in Uttar Pradesh

GST payment for a taxpayer registered in Uttar Pradesh is made through the nationwide GST common portal. The U.P. State Tax Department itself links taxpayers to the GST payment service.

  1. Open the official GST payment service. Use the GST portal payment page or sign in to your GST account.
  2. Create or select the required challan. Enter the appropriate tax, interest, penalty, fee or other amount according to your liability.
  3. Choose the available payment mode. Complete payment through the modes offered by the GST portal for your challan.
  4. Verify the payment status. Confirm that the challan/payment is successful and that the amount is reflected in the relevant electronic ledger where applicable.
  5. Save the receipt/challan. Download or print the payment record for accounts, return filing and future reference.

Uttar Pradesh VAT & Legacy Dealer Services

GST commenced on 1 July 2017 and replaced the earlier State VAT system for most goods and services. However, legacy VAT proceedings and taxes on certain goods outside GST can still require State Tax Department services.

Important: Do not assume that an old VAT, CST, Entry Tax or TIN-based procedure applies to a current transaction. First identify the tax period, the goods involved and the applicable law.

The current U.P. State Tax website continues to list dealer services for VAT, including e-payment/returns, e-registration and e-forms. For a legacy VAT liability, use the link provided from the official State Tax Department site rather than an obsolete saved bookmark.

Current Legal Framework

For current State GST matters in Uttar Pradesh, the principal State legislation is the Uttar Pradesh Goods and Services Tax Act, 2017, read with the UPGST Rules, applicable notifications, circulars and orders. The Central Goods and Services Tax Act, 2017 and Integrated Goods and Services Tax Act, 2017 may also apply depending on the transaction.

Before You Make an Online Tax Payment

Check the GSTIN/TIN or other taxpayer identification, tax period, tax head, amount and challan details before authorising payment. Use only official portals and avoid links received through unsolicited messages. Keep the challan, CIN/receipt and bank confirmation until the payment is correctly reflected in the applicable tax account.

Frequently Asked Questions

Where should a Uttar Pradesh GST taxpayer pay GST?

GST payments should be made through the official GST common portal. The U.P. State Tax Department provides a direct GST payment link to that portal.

Can I still use an old Commercial Tax Department payment URL?

Old HTTP, IP-address and superseded payment links should not be relied on. Start with the current U.P. State Tax Department website or the GST common portal and follow the current service link.

Is VAT completely irrelevant after GST?

No. GST replaced VAT for most supplies, but legacy VAT matters and certain goods outside the GST levy can still involve State VAT law and State Tax Department services.
